Transaction 680100bdcb00a60361e147e08819465145e97091c24f3361f56178d2b243708e

3 Input
2 Outputs
  • 680100bdcb00a60361e147e08819465145e97091c24f3361f56178d2b243708e:0
  • value  2817562
    address  17kur7bqpf5jCN1DSrjjTPBEdrc5DweaXR
  • 680100bdcb00a60361e147e08819465145e97091c24f3361f56178d2b243708e:1
  • value  2230630
    address  1ByHBkTTNCjAyoiJTcvoJHkpS1J6UsSKK4